⦁ Know your boat – parts of the boat and terminology.
⦁ Before you get underway- know before you go, float plans, fueling, trailering, launching and retrieving.
⦁ Navigating the waterways– navigation rules, night navigation & lights, navigation aids, anchoring, locks & dams.
⦁ Operating your vessel safely- Loading, trimming, handling, steering, docking, casting off, anchoring, PWC operations, environmental concerns and courtesy on the water.
⦁ Legal Requirements – ages to operate, registration, safety.
⦁ Boating Emergencies, What to do- risk management, boating accidents, personal injuries, weather emergencies, getting help and helping others.
